Hey guys, want to pick a brain or 2 about a clinton k-900 9hp outboard. Not sure of year. Has rainbow on hood cowling. It looks to be solid. And just hasnt been run in a while. Guy wants 100 bucks for it. Is it worth it? Or is this more than likely going to be a nightmare. I personaly never heard of them. (But that means nothing at all!) Lol. Any help would be so appreciated. Like can i get parts for them? Or is it buying a decorative pc i wont be able to fix. Thanks for looking guys, and as always be safe out there!
 
Imho no. Parts are hard to find and pricey.
Better to find a johnson or evinrude. Easy to work on cheap parts.

Working with an old memory, seems to me that the 1.5 horse Clinton I got with my first boat in this century, was made by a company that started out making chain saws up in Canada.

Mine ran a bit ragged, but I found a "guy" who worked on marine engines and left it with him. When he got around to it, he found the carb float was saturated and jerry-rigged a replacement. The fuel line was just a rubber hose from the tank stuck on a nipple, but when I got it back, the little thang ran like a champ. I'd moved on to my current obsession with OMC 3 hp motors, but told the guy I sold it to that I'd refund his money if he had a problem with it during the next two months of the summer.

Never heard back from him.

It was a little loud and looked vintage, but worked like a charm for the time I had it.
